Why Nasal Breathing Matters More Than You Think


Our bodies were developed to take a breath via the nose, not the mouth. The nose acts as a natural filter, humidifier, and temperature regulatory authority for the air we breathe in. When air passes through the nasal passages, it's heated and dampened prior to it gets to the lungs, making it less complicated for the body to take in oxygen successfully.


Yet nasal breathing does not simply profit the lungs-- it has a straight influence on dental wellness. Mouth breathing, specifically throughout rest, can cause a host of oral problems. Saliva production reduces substantially when the mouth is regularly open, causing completely dry mouth. And when the mouth is dry, it becomes a breeding place for unsafe microorganisms, raising the danger of dental caries and gum disease.


The Hidden Oral Health Risks of Mouth Breathing


When individuals constantly breathe through their mouths-- whether as a result of allergies, nasal blockages, or habits created in youth-- it can result in refined however serious oral consequences. The tongue relaxes in a different position when the mouth is open, usually causing changes in jaw framework, misaligned teeth, and even a long, slim face form over time.

Nasal Breathing and Sleep: A Dental Perspective


Snoring. Daytime fatigue. Early morning frustrations. These signs don't simply point to poor rest-- they may indicate mouth breathing throughout the evening. Dental specialists are usually the very first to discover signs of sleep-disordered breathing or possible obstructive sleep apnea, especially in youngsters.


As a matter of fact, children that mouth breathe throughout sleep might show indicators like crowded teeth, slim dental arcs, or dark circles under the eyes. By helping parents recognize the connection in between sleep, breathing, and dental development, dental professionals can lead them toward very early interventions that may protect against much more extensive treatment later.


Adults aren't off the hook, either. Mouth breathing in the evening dries the gums and produces a setting where dental caries thrive.
